The aim of our contribution is to study the effect of the particles properties on their settling behaviour in solid-liquid suspensions. Generally, the particles interact mutually in a complex way. They are also coupled with the motion of the liquid whose flow they generate. The resulting behaviour depends on many mechanical particle properties (roughness, shape, size, abrasive hardness, texture, fine particle presence) and electrochemical properties of the interface between the particles and water (surface tension, zeta-potential, electrostatic potential, etc.).
